Coming Gore book to spell out climate solutions 4

Gore to pen a sequel:

The Path to Survival will be published next spring to coincide with Earth Day on April 22.

According to the publisher, Rodale Books, Gore will spell out a blueprint for the changes that individuals and governments need to make to avoid catastrophic climate change.

I expect the book will be built around Gore's 10 policy recommendations to Congress, which remain the gold standard as far as I'm concerned.
